1. Yum安裝Memcache
查找memcached
yum search memcached
該命令可以查詢yum庫中有關memcached的安裝包信息,以下是搜尋結果截圖:
安裝 memcached
yum -y install memcached
該命令用來安裝memcached,不必關心其中各個安裝包之間的依賴。命令執行結果如下圖所示:
(備注:如果執行yum –y install memcached報網絡解析異常,則說明當前無法聯網,或者說明dns服務器沒有正確配置,如果因為dns沒有配置原因,可以通過 vi /etc/resolv.conf
添加 nameserver 192.98.18.20(dns服務器地址) 來配置dns映射)
驗證安裝memcached
memcached –h
說明:如果沒有帶 -u root 的話就會報:can't run as root without the -u switch解決:帶-u root就行!
memcached -u root -h
該命令主要的功能是提供memcached的幫助信息,羅列memcached命令有哪些接口以及接口參數。具體信息參考截圖:
修改memcached配置文件
chkconfig --level 2345 memcached on 執行該命令將memcached加入linux服務。添加成功以后,你可以使用service memcached start|stop|restart等命令來啟動、關閉、重啟memcached服務。
修改memcached的參數,主要涉及memcached啟動綁定的端口、用戶、最大連接、最大內存等,命令:vi /etc/sysconfig/memcached 命令響應結果如截圖:
通過vi命令即可修改上面各個參數。PORT,服務啟動端口。USER,服務啟動用戶。MAXCONN,服務配置支持最大連接數。CACHESIZE,服務支持的最大內存,以M為單位。
重啟memcached服務
修改上面的參數以后,需要重啟memcached服務,不然參數是無法立即生效的。重啟服務,只需執行:service memcached restart。服務重啟以后,即可使用memcached-tool來檢測memcached服務狀態。
使用memcached-tool檢測memcached服務
執行memcached-tool 127.0.0.1:11211 stats即可檢測memcached的服務狀態。如果報錯,連接不上,那么說明memcached沒有正確安裝或者沒有啟動。執行正常,內容如截圖所示:
轉載:http://www.cnblogs.com/likehua/p/4224066.html